2010 Oregon Department of Geology and Mineral Industries (DOGAMI) Lidar: Klamath Study Area
Dataset Identification:
Resource Abstract:
The Oregon Department of Geology & Mineral Industries (DOGAMI) contracted with Watershed Sciences, Inc. to collect high resolution
topographic LiDAR data for multiple areas within the State of Oregon. The areas for LiDAR collection have been designed as
part of a collaborative effort of state, federal, and local agencies in order to meet a wide range of project goals. This
LiDAR data set was collected over six deliveries from September 14 through October 27, 2010 and encompasses portions of Klamath
and Lake counties in Oregon. This data set consists of bare earth and unclassified points. The average pulse density is 8.61
pulses per square meter over terrestrial surfaces. The area of interest (AOI) totals 1054 square miles (674,756 acres) and
the total area flown (TAF) covers 1083 square miles (692,999 acres). The TAF acreage is greater than the original AOI acreage
due to buffering and flight planning optimization. This metadata record reflects all the data and cumulative statistics for
the overall lidar survey. In some areas of heavy vegetation or forest cover, there may be relatively few ground points in
the LiDAR data. Elevation values for open water surfaces are not valid elevation values because few LiDAR points are returned
from water surfaces. LiDAR intensity values were also collected. Dates of acquisition for the six deliveries that make up

These data depict the elevations at the time of the survey and are only accurate for that time. Users should be aware that
temporal changes may have occurred since this data set was collected and some parts of this data may no longer represent actual
surface conditions. Users should not use this data for critical applications without a full awareness of its limitations.
Any conclusions drawn from analysis of this information are not the responsibility of NOAA or any of its partners. These data
are NOT to be used for navigational purposes.

name Of Measure Vertical Positional Accuracy Report
evaluation Method Description
The Root Mean Square Error (RMSE) of the data is 0.03 meters (0.11 ft). Accuracy was assessed using 6,862 ground survey (real
time kinematic) points. These ground survey points are distributed throughout the OLC Klamath study area. The final LiDAR

ConceptualConsistency
measure Description
LiDAR flight lines have been examined to ensure that there was at least 50 percent sidelap, there are no gaps between flightlines,
and overlapping flightlines have consistent elevation values. Shaded relief images have been visually inspected for data errors
such as pits, border artifacts, gaps, and shifting. The data were examined at the 1:3000 scale.
